Alison Buchanan: Pale gold in colour. The nose here suggests that it is taking no prisoners. It has a piercing intensity but sadly is not wholly clean reflected on palate. Yuck – essence of cardboard and floppy with it. 5

Nicolas Belfrage: Delicately perfumed, subtly aromatic in the mouth, good balance, dry. Very nicely made of the type – great apéritif wine. 14.5

Alex Hunt: Unusual nose: spicy, musky, but ultimately too much like damp wool to be enjoyable. Bitter and fruitless, this may have been better two years ago. 7
